Frank Lampard was born into a family of Hammers with his father Frank and Uncle Harry Redknapp both involved with the club. He played for West Ham United for seven years before an £11m switch to rivals Chelsea.
His move across London followed the sacking of Redknapp as boss and his father as assistant manager.
And Lampard jnr, whose impressive form for the Blues has led to calls for him to be included in the next England squad, insists he has found his spiritual home at Stamford Bridge.
A quiet gentleman off the field, Frank Lampard has a wonderful insight into football in the family and playing the game at the highest level.
